hey omegaman, I haven't had a chance to look at your layout file yet, but the idea of the conveyor module is to make it as easy as possible to do smooth scrolling effects like the hyperspin wheel you are doing.

If you look at the orbit layout for example, it is using the conveyor module to adjust the artwork sizes and position along an arc to make it look like a 3D orbit as the artworks move.  so a similar approach could be used to get a smooth scrolling wheel instead.

OK, I did some more testing - more thorough this time. And, it seems I was wrong on the "Transition Time" changes. I used a timer on my phone this time, and changed it in the user config setting from 50ms to 25ms and saw a marked improvement form 11+ to 9+ secs. That is going through an entire list of 6000 games. Going lower than 25 though, the improvement is marginal. So, for right now, guess I am gonna stick with a setting of 25. I will post another video soon showing how fast it is. Thanks..
